Patient Transport Vans
6 am - 9 pm Monday - Friday
Patient transport vans are available to carry patients and visitors between locations inside the medical campus as well as approved lodging facilities. To request a transport van, call (615) 936-1215, option 2.
Hospitality Shuttle Route
The hospitality shuttle service is available for families and friends of patients with extended care. The shuttle makes regular stops at Ronald McDonald House. On-call service is available for Ronald McDonald House, Hospitality House, Holiday Inn, Marriott and Loews. Call (615) 936-1215 for shuttle information.

Pathologists are medical doctors who specialize in researching, studying, diagnosing and treating a wide range of diseases and disorders. General pathologists study tissues, blood, and fluid samples from patients, allowing for more precise diagnoses and earlier, potentially life-saving interventions. Subspecialties of pathology include forensic pathology or anatomical pathology, among others.
